aboutsummaryrefslogtreecommitdiff
path: root/app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java
diff options
context:
space:
mode:
authorYuutaW <17158086+trumeet@users.noreply.github.com>2019-03-30 16:19:07 -0700
committerYuutaW <17158086+Trumeet@users.noreply.github.com>2019-03-30 16:19:07 -0700
commit06fbdcac173aea88cb4d02c4806866c83e720307 (patch)
treedce2416bfd2d991c23cf79e7820c2cbadc1d59fb /app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java
parentb0d7fdf0cb31c54d47dcfbc5b39190ee39890bfa (diff)
downloadWorkMode-06fbdcac173aea88cb4d02c4806866c83e720307.tar
WorkMode-06fbdcac173aea88cb4d02c4806866c83e720307.tar.gz
WorkMode-06fbdcac173aea88cb4d02c4806866c83e720307.tar.bz2
WorkMode-06fbdcac173aea88cb4d02c4806866c83e720307.zip
feat(app/ci): implement multi user support
Signed-off-by: YuutaW <17158086+Trumeet@users.noreply.github.com>
Diffstat (limited to 'app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java')
-rw-r--r--app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java22
1 files changed, 6 insertions, 16 deletions
diff --git a/app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java b/app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java
index 7d4cfa8..e909aec 100644
--- a/app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java
+++ b/app/src/main/java/moe/yuuta/gplicense/LicenseChecker.java
@@ -10,9 +10,12 @@ import android.os.HandlerThread;
import android.os.IBinder;
import android.os.RemoteException;
import android.provider.Settings.Secure;
-
import com.elvishew.xlog.Logger;
import com.elvishew.xlog.XLog;
+import moe.yuuta.ext.*;
+import moe.yuuta.gplicense.util.Base64;
+import moe.yuuta.gplicense.util.Base64DecoderException;
+import moe.yuuta.workmode.BuildConfig;
import java.security.KeyFactory;
import java.security.NoSuchAlgorithmException;
@@ -20,20 +23,7 @@ import java.security.PublicKey;
import java.security.SecureRandom;
import java.security.spec.InvalidKeySpecException;
import java.security.spec.X509EncodedKeySpec;
-import java.util.Date;
-import java.util.HashSet;
-import java.util.LinkedList;
-import java.util.Queue;
-import java.util.Set;
-
-import moe.yuuta.ext.ConnCallback;
-import moe.yuuta.ext.IPCResultListener;
-import moe.yuuta.ext.IService;
-import moe.yuuta.ext.LicServiceConn;
-import moe.yuuta.ext.ResultCallback;
-import moe.yuuta.gplicense.util.Base64;
-import moe.yuuta.gplicense.util.Base64DecoderException;
-import moe.yuuta.workmode.BuildConfig;
+import java.util.*;
/**
* Client library for Google Play license verifications.
@@ -330,7 +320,7 @@ public class LicenseChecker implements ConnCallback {
}
/**
- * Inform the library that the context is about to be destroyed, so that any open connections
+ * Inform the library that the hostContext is about to be destroyed, so that any open connections
* can be cleaned up.
* <p>
* Failure to call this method can result in a crash under certain circumstances, such as during